  • Abstract
    A model is developed to calculate the fraction of successfully completed calls during heavy overloads for the Fujitsu FETEX-150 central office switching system. Important user actions such as dialing before dial tone and massive user reattempts are included in the model. These reattempts cause a large increase in the apparent load; a system actually offered 12% more calls than it can handle will see 100% more call attempts than it can handle because of reattempts. Models of dial-tone delay, user behavior, call mixes, and processor work times are combined. The model predicts different levels of overload for different system components. The methods developed should be applicable to other systems
